Frank W. Read, M.D.

Frank W. Read, M.D. Frank W. Read, M.D. has been practicing ophthalmology in Portland since 1971, with special emphasis on cataract surgery and glaucoma management. He graduated from Williams College and Tufts Medical School. He completed his ophthalmology residency at Stanford University. Dr. Read is certified by the American Board of Ophthalmology.

Dr. Read served as the Chief of Ophthalmology at Maine Medical Center for 15 years, and is a past president of the Maine Society of Eye Physicians and Surgeons. He also is an Associate Clinical Professor at the Tufts University School of Medicine. Dr. Read has hospital privileges at Maine Medical Center and Mercy Hospital in Portland and at Memorial Hospital and Androscoggin Valley Hospital in New Hampshire.

Annually, Dr. Read participates in a medical mission to the western highlands of Guatemala, where he donates his time along with other volunteers from the Maine Eye Center staff, providing much needed medical eye treatment and surgery to the indigenous people of the region. Dr. Read is an avid golfer and resides in Cumberland with his wife Nancy.
